Company Profile
First U.S. Community Credit Union, is a cooperative, not-for-profit financial institution, offering a full line of savings options, loan solutions for both consumers and businesses, and decades of home financing experience. First U.S. has been making a difference in the financial lives of their members since 1936 by offering affordable loans, generous savings programs, and friendly, personal service. Most recently, the credit union has continued to adopt digital banking technology, as well as identify ways to expand its physical footprint. Today, the credit union’s assets exceed $530 million, and membership over 27,000 while serving anyone who lives, works, or worships in Sacramento, Placer, Nevada, El Dorado, Amador, Yuba, Yolo, Sutter, San Joaquin, Solano, Sierra, and Contra Costa counties, as well as Federal employees throughout the State of California, select employee groups, and SAFEWAY employees in Northern California and Northern Nevada. Community Profile
Sacramento, the capital of California, is in the state’s central valley and is recognized as the cultural, educational, business, and governmental center of this five-county metropolitan region in Northern California. Sacramento and the surrounding areas, known as the Sacramento Metropolitan Area, are home to 2.5 million people. The area hosts a wide variety of higher educational opportunities with two major public universities, many private institutions, and community colleges, and is served by various public-school districts and private schools. Sacramento offers a lower cost of living than its neighboring cities within the San Francisco Bay area. Lake Tahoe, and Yosemite Valley are just a few hours away and offer a wide variety of recreational and cultural activities. Sacramento has many attractions, natural delights, and year-round cultural activities including the Crocker Art Museum, the oldest public art museum west of the Mississippi River, Old Sacramento with its cobbled streets and historic buildings from the 1860s, and the well-known Napa Valley Wine Train tour. Citizens take great pride in Sacramento’s ethnic and cultural diversity, emphasis on quality of life, and concern for environmental and social issues.
